
Seven-time Formula 1 champion Lewis Hamilton has been named the world's most marketable athlete by SportsPro.
After previously holding the position in the annual list from the outlet in 2014, the British driver joins Lionel Messi, Neymar and Simone Biles as the only athletes to achieve the prestigious ranking twice.
Aside from Hamilton's on-track achievements, including seven drivers' championships, 105 grand prix wins, 202 podium finishes, 5004.5 points and 104 pole positions, SportsPro pointed to several off-track successes in fashion and entertainment as reasons for the ranking.
The 40-year-old has signed several new partnerships this year. In addition to his long-term collaboration with Tommy Hilfiger, Hamilton now works with companies including Perplexity and Lululemon.
Nikki Neuburger, chief brand and product activation officer at Lululemon, explained to SportsPro:
“Lewis embodies everything we look for in our ambassador partnerships – he’s a mindful athlete who leads with intention, purpose, and authenticity.
“He’s also an inspiration to millions of people all around the world – not just through his extraordinary achievements on the track, but through his individuality and distinctive style, and above all, the way he shows up with compassion and a deep sense of care for others.”

Neuburger added: “From the beginning, our partnership has been grounded in our shared values of community and connection. Lewis is deeply committed to creating positive change through his foundation, Mission 44, which we’re proud to support through our ‘Lululemon Gives’ initiative.”
Hamilton has been a prominent advocate against racism and for increased diversity in motorsport, along with fighting against other environmental and social issues. Mission 44, which he founded in 2021, works to tackle the lack of diversity in motorsport and increase equality.
"I know not every young person has the same opportunities as me," Hamilton told Mission 44. "That’s why, despite the championships, the wins and the pole positions, setting up Mission 44 has been my proudest achievement so far."
Hamilton was knighted in the 2021 New Year Honours.
2025 SportsPro Top 10 most marketable athletes
1. Lewis Hamilton (Formula 1)
2. Simone Biles (Gymnastics)
3. Ilona Maher (Rugby)
4. Stephen Curry (Basketball)
5. Cristiano Ronaldo (Football)
6. Neymar (Football)
7. Caitlin Clark (Basketball)
8. LeBron James (Basketball)
9. Giannis Antetokounmpo (Basketball)
10. Coco Gauff (Tennis)
Michael Long, SportsPro director of key projects, said: “The 50 Most Marketable Athletes ranking has become an essential barometer for the sports industry, offering an invaluable snapshot of how the world’s leading athletes are shaping their commercial profiles and brand influence each year.
“This year’s list once again highlights an eclectic lineup of global icons and rising stars, each of whom continues to inspire on the field while creating meaningful impact off it. For brands, agencies, and rights holders alike, 50MM remains the clearest and most objective measure of athlete marketability anywhere in sport.”
